Create mini_tar() for use in our blackbox tests.

This PR uses selected parts of tools/build_defs/pkg.  It is not the way I would have wrote it, but it is based on stuff that has been working for years, so I am disinclined to rewrite it totally. It is solely intended for use bazel's tests, and not distributed as part of the product.

It also contains some vestigial features from the old code that are only half enabled here - like adding symlinks. I want to keep that around in case I need it for the blackbox tests. If not, I can fully delete or enable it after I make that assessment.

Bazel

{Fast, Correct} - Choose two

Build and test software of any size, quickly and reliably.

  • Speed up your builds and tests: Bazel rebuilds only what is necessary. With advanced local and distributed caching, optimized dependency analysis and parallel execution, you get fast and incremental builds.

  • One tool, multiple languages: Build and test Java, C++, Android, iOS, Go, and a wide variety of other language platforms. Bazel runs on Windows, macOS, and Linux.

  • Scalable: Bazel helps you scale your organization, codebase, and continuous integration solution. It handles codebases of any size, in multiple repositories or a huge monorepo.

  • Extensible to your needs: Easily add support for new languages and platforms with Bazel's familiar extension language. Share and re-use language rules written by the growing Bazel community.

Reporting a Vulnerability

To report a security issue, please email security@bazel.build with a description of the issue, the steps you took to create the issue, affected versions, and, if known, mitigations for the issue. Our vulnerability management team will respond within 3 working days of your email. If the issue is confirmed as a vulnerability, we will open a Security Advisory. This project follows a 90 day disclosure timeline.
